浏览器家园·资讯

展开

序列图浏览器,序列图优化:浏览器加载速度提升技巧

编辑:浏览器知识

1. 浏览器加载速度的重要性

当今互联网和移动应用市场的竞争异常激烈,用户对于速度的要求也越来越高。在这个环境中,浏览器加载速度成为了衡量一个网站或者应用优劣的重要指标。快速的加载速度不仅可以提升用户的使用体验,也能够提升互联网产品的竞争力。

 浏览器加载速度的重要性

2. 压缩并合并CSS和JavaScript文件

在对网站或者应用进行优化时,这是一个非常常见的优化技巧。将多个CSS或JavaScript文件进行合并可以减少浏览器的请求次数,从而提升网页或应用的加载速度。传统的做法需要手动合并这些文件,但现在使用压缩工具可以自动完成这个任务。

3. 缓存的使用

浏览器缓存可以大幅度提高网页或应用的加载速度。缓存可以使浏览器在请求资源时先去查找本地存储是否存在,如存在则直接使用,这样就可以避免网络请求的时间。对于静态资源,我们可以将其设置缓存时间,一般建议设置到一周以上。这样,在发生变化时,我们可以使用版本号等机制来使浏览器去请求新资源。

4. 压缩图像

图像是一个网页或应用中占用带宽比较大的路径之一。大的图片会影响整体页面或应用的加载速度。压缩图像可以减小其文件大小,从而减小带宽占用并提高加载速度。如果需要占用比较大的图片,建议使用响应式图片、图片懒加载等技术来保证体验的不变。

5. 延迟加载

在一个页面中,有些元素并没有出现在第一屏,可以使用延迟加载的技术来仅在需要时才进行网页元素的加载。这种方式可以减少页面或应用的初始化时间,最终提高加载速度。通过使用 jQuery LazyLoad 等组件,我们可以很容易实现这个功能。

6. 减少 HTTP 请求

在一个网站或应用中,HTTP请求次数越多,其加载速度就会越慢。减少请求次数可以加快加载速度。我们可以使用 CSS Sprites 技术使多个小图像合并成一个大图像,并通过 CSS 的 background-position 属性来显示对应的小图像。这样,就可以减少图片文件的 HTTP 请求。

7. 启用内容分发网络(CDN)

内容分发网络(CDN)是一个广泛使用的加速网络,可以在全球范围内分发静态资源文件,例如 CSS 文件、Javascript 文件、图片等,从而大大提高网页或应用的加载速度。CDN 有各种各样的供应商可以选择,建议选择全球范围内网络覆盖率和价格比较理想的供应商。

8. 结束语

尽管这不是一个全面的列表,但是以上技巧可以大幅度优化浏览器的加载速度。每个技巧都有自己的适用场景,需要结合具体情况来选择采用哪个技巧。同时,还需要考虑开发的成本,确保在技术和经济领域上都是可行的。

文章TAG:序列图浏览器  序列图优化:浏览器加载速度提升技巧  

加载全部内容

相关教程
猜你喜欢
大家都在看